Southern Recipe Cheesy Jalapeño Curls
Equipment
- 1 Deep fryer or heavy-bottomed pot
- 1 Mixing bowl
- 1 Slotted spoon
- 1 Wire rack or paper towels
- 1 Whisk
Ingredients
- 1 cup cornmeal
- 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p baking powder
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
- 1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
- 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 2 medium jalapeños finely chopped, seeds removed
- 3/4 cup buttermilk plus more if needed
- Vegetable oil for frying
Instructions
- Heat oil in a deep fryer or heavy-bottomed pan to 350°F (175°C).
- In a mixing bowl, whisk together cornmeal, flour, baking powder, salt, paprika, and cayenne.
- Stir in shredded cheddar and chopped jalapeños.
- Pour in buttermilk and mix until it forms a thick batter. Add more buttermilk if it’s too dry.
- Carefully drop spoonfuls of batter into hot oil. Fry in batches.
- Cook for 2–3 minutes per side until golden and crispy.
- Remove with slotted spoon and drain on a wire rack or paper towels.
- Serve hot with dipping sauce or ranch!
Notes
- For extra heat, keep jalapeño seeds in.
- Want them cheesier? Mix in pepper jack or hot habanero cheese.
- You can bake them at 400°F for 12-15 minutes if you want a lighter version (though they won’t be quite as crispy).

FAQs: Southern Recipe Cheesy Jalapeno Curls
What are Southern Recipe Cheesy Jalapeño Curls?
They’re crispy, cheesy, golden curls infused with jalapeño heat; the perfect Southern-inspired snack for game day or backyard parties!
Can I make them less spicy?
Yes! Use fewer jalapeños or opt for mild varieties like banana peppers instead.
Can I bake instead of fry these curls?
Absolutely. Bake at 400°F for 12–15 minutes. They’ll be lighter but still satisfyingly crisp.
What dip goes best with these?
Ranch, chipotle mayo, or even a cold cucumber dip makes a refreshing contrast!
Can I freeze the batter or curls?
The batter is best fresh, but you can freeze fried curls for up to 1 month. Reheat in an air fryer or oven for crispiness.
